Axiologic Solutions co-founder Tom Stauber started bringing his two children, then four and five, to the Children’s Science Center Lab in 2016. After many happy visits, he found himself standing in front of the original element wall that honors the Lab’s philanthropic partners. “I realized, ‘Wait, Axiologic should be on here,’” he says. “We’re a local STEM engineering company. We all live here, and we want to help kids be STEM-literate and do good in our community. It was a natural fit.” The partnership has continued ever since and takes another step today as we welcome Axiologic Solutions as Element Partners in the Launch the Future campaign to build the Northern Virginia Science Center.

“The Northern Virginia Science Center will allow for a whole new level of community involvement and bring in more people who don’t have access today,” Tom shares. “It will take the work of the Lab to the next level.” And though Axiologic is happy to be contributing to the overall STEM talent pool in the area, Tom says they are also inspired by hopes for the future:

“The things kids are learning and doing today are incredible: I’m excited to see what happens as they grow older. In twenty years, when they’re scientists, engineers, inventors, what will they create? I can’t wait to find out, and places like the Northern Virginia Science Center are laying that foundation for the future. We’re excited to be part of this partnership that’s doing such great things.”

Axiologic Solutions will be honored on the element Arsenic (As) on the interactive periodic table installation in the future Northern Virginia Science Center entrance hall…just as they were on the original one at the Children’s Science Center Lab. “We couldn’t let Arsenic go!” laughs Tom. “The abbreviation As standing for Axiologic Solutions too? It’s perfect.”
